Keeley finds herself at the shore
Like many who want to have the best of both worlds by not having to wait until retirement to live at the beach, Alana Keeley, a financial advisor with Edward Jones, recently moved her office from the city to the shore — from Bowie, Md., to Bethany Beach. She now works exactly one mile south of the “totem pole,” off of Route 1 near Bethany Primary Care and Jack Hickman Real Estate.

Alana Keeley, a financial advisor with Edward Jones, recently moved her office from Bowie, Md., to Bethany Beach.
“When I moved to Maryland eight years ago, I wanted to be closer to the beaches,” explained Keeley. “I thought they were beautiful. I grew up outside Pittsburgh, and to have all these bodies of water here, the bay and the ocean, it is really attractive.”
She said that, in addition to the area, she enjoys the “pace” of Sussex County. And in early April, she fulfilled her dream of living at the beach by moving her office to coastal Delaware.
Keeley joined Edward Jones as a financial advisor in 2008, opening the firm’s fourth branch office in Bowie. She served as recruiting leader and was charged with bringing more women advisors into the firm. She was awarded the Edward Jones Partners and Regional Leaders awards in recognition for “support, loyalty and commitment.”
She holds a bachelor’s degree from Penn State University and a master’s from the University of Pittsburgh.
She said as an employee of Edward Jones, she has “the best of both worlds.”
“I am an employee of Edward Jones but get to run my own business with the support and backing of a big company like Edward Jones,” she explained. “I have better information to take care of my clients at my fingertips, but it’s up to me to grow the business the way I want to grow it.”
To help educate her clients, Keeley offers a Coffee Club, which is held at 9 a.m. on the second Wednesday of every month. It is a casual way to bring in clients, and Keeley offers a brief presentation on current events in the market and economy, which is followed by discussion (and coffee and breakfast).
In addition, Keeley offers several “more deliberate” events and will host talks on more specific issues, ranging from planning to long-term care. She also hosts women-focused events to discuss some of the financial issues that particularly pertain to women and their investments.
“Relationships are key, and in our view, meeting face to face builds strong relationships,” said Keeley. “As your Edwards Jones branch team, we believe it’s important to invest our time to understand what you are working toward before you invest your money.”
Edward Jones is headquartered in St. Louis, Mo., and serves nearly 7 million clients out of 11,000 offices in 50 states. They have grown from a regional firm in 1980 with 304 offices to the more than 11,000 they have today. In June 2012, Edward Jones was named the No. 1 full-service brokerage firm in the June 2012 edition of SmartMoney magazine.
